For You Own Good Available online[edit]
This books is available online in full at [1] Does this mean it can be reproduced here? How does one go about asking permission to move it here? --MrC 20:26, 8 October 2006 (UTC)
- This book is copyrighted both by the original author and the translator. You would have to get both copyright holders to release thier book under the GFDL, in order for it to meet our inclusion policy. You may contact them and ask for this, but the fact that it is found online means nothing. The developer team at Wikimedia is making some changes to how accounts work, as part of our on-going efforts to provide new and better tools for our users like cross-wiki notifications. These changes will mean you have the same account name everywhere. This will let us give you new features that will help you edit and discuss better, and allow more flexible user permissions for tools. One of the side-effects of this is that user accounts will now have to be unique across all 900 Wikimedia wikis. See the announcement for more information.
